Objective
Developing a low cost effective long-range passive RFID system solution for worldwide use, especially under existing EU radio limitations. Target application: Pilot installation within the paper industry.
System key data:
-Frequency: UHF (868/915MHz) / 2,45GHz;
-Operating distance for worldwide use: 4m @ 868MHz with 0,5W ERP; frequency independent solution;
-Anti-Collision: reading up to 100 Tags at the same time in the field;
-Memory: Read/write memory (EEProm).
Target Markets:
-Paper Industry;
-Supply Chain Management;
-Parcel Service;
-Transportation.
Work description:
ISO efforts: The consortium decided to push the ISO 18000-6 standardization. An own submission - addressing the GTAG needs - is ongoing. To enable high volume mass markets the consortium decide to offer the IPs as license free for the mandatory commands.
Milestones:
Q4/ 2000 Feasibility study;
Q3 / 2001 First Demonstrator Silicon;
Q4 / 2001 First Demonstrator Basestation;
Q4 / 2001 ISO 18000-6 submission;
Q2 / 2002 Second Demonstrator Silicon;
Q2 / 2002 Demonstrator 2 Basestation;
Q2 / 2002 Pilot installation;
June / 2002 End of the project.
